Los Angeles An Orange County house flipper who admitted to misappropriating investor funds pleaded guilty today to two federal tax charges for concealing his income.
Scott Weidenhammer of Laguna Hills, pleaded guilty to two counts of subscribing to a false income tax return.
According to his plea agreement, between 2010 and 2015, Weidenhammer conducted a house-flipping operation by which he would buy, renovate, and sell high-end homes. Weidenhammer solicited money from investors, promising to use the funds as working capital for his house-flipping operation. Instead, he diverted funds back into his bank account for personal use.
During the 2013 and 2014 tax years, Weidenhammer omitted gross receipts from his individual federal income tax return causing a combined tax loss to the United States government of at least $100,000.
